How do chemical peels work?

If you pick this procedure for treating your age, you need to understand the science that backs it. A chemical solution is involved in the chemical peels which exfoliate your skin. It removes all the dead and old skin cells only to reveal a new layer of flawless, youthful, and smoother skin. This form of skin regeneration technique is a go-to treatment for multiple skin problems like dark spots, deep wrinkles, acne scars, or sun damage. 

What is the application process?

After your skin surface is thoroughly cleaned, a professional applies a chemical solution to the skin. This solution contains common peeling acids like salicylic acid, trichloroacetic acid, glycolic acid, lactic acid, or carbolic acid that have multiple benefits and potency. Based on the needs of your skin and the presence of the trouble spots on it, you might be suggested single-acid solutions or a customized combination of them. There are chances of stinging and burning sensations on the skin after the solution is applied. However, there is nothing to worry about it and it only proves that the peel is doing its job.

Chemical peels for wrinkles

You can choose from three popular types of chemical peels. This will depend on the skin issues that you are facing and how deep you want to exfoliate your skin.

  • The superficial peel will be targeting your epidermal layer or the topmost layer of the skin. It can help heal sun spots, rough patches, or clogged pores.
  • Medium-deep peels will penetrate the dermis or the second skin layer. It will target more deep-rooted problems and you need to avoid sun exposure in these times.
  • Deep peels will be very severe and they will treat severe acne scars.
